Transaction cae664c766f662598f32eb9d9ddb4f962238c5972e9e8a3b136f4d5dfa1d41ae

block
1a4aacb5589477d0e2009cdb8c0fab7a86035c0d289796724d9980f2ea56340c

1 Input

21 Outputs